sentinelhub-py
Download and process satellite imagery in Python using Sentinel Hub services. (by sentinel-hub)
earthacrosstime
Mastodon/Twitter bot that posts videos showcasing how random locations in the world have changed since 1984. (by doersino)

When comparing sentinelhub-py and earthacrosstime you can also consider the following projects:
gdal - GDAL is an open source MIT licensed translator library for raster and vector geospatial data formats.
google-maps-at-88-mph - Google Maps keeps old satellite imagery around for a while – this tool collects what's available for a user-specified region in the form of a GIF.
eo-learn - Earth observation processing framework for machine learning in Python
timeslicer - 🌇 A simple python based webapp to create "timeslices"
